Highlight | It is no longer unusual for international human rights organizations to describe Israel as an apartheid state. Under international law, apartheid constitutes a "crime against humanity." B'Tselem, the Israeli Information Center for Human Rights in the Occupied Territories, concluded in 2021 that Israel “has created a regime of Jewish supremacy from the Jordan River to the Mediterranean Sea,” which constitutes apartheid.
